From patchwork Wed Aug 5 10:48:53 2020 Content-Type: text/plain; charset="utf-8" MIME-Version: 1.0 Content-Transfer-Encoding: 8bit X-Patchwork-Submitter: =?utf-8?q?Niklas_S=C3=B6derlund?= X-Patchwork-Id: 9209 Return-Path: X-Original-To: parsemail@patchwork.libcamera.org Delivered-To: parsemail@patchwork.libcamera.org Received: from lancelot.ideasonboard.com (lancelot.ideasonboard.com [92.243.16.209]) by patchwork.libcamera.org (Postfix) with ESMTPS id D0861BD86F for ; Wed, 5 Aug 2020 10:49:16 +0000 (UTC) Received: from lancelot.ideasonboard.com (localhost [IPv6:::1]) by lancelot.ideasonboard.com (Postfix) with ESMTP id A9B3A6055E; Wed, 5 Aug 2020 12:49:16 +0200 (CEST) Received: from vsp-unauthed02.binero.net (vsp-unauthed02.binero.net [195.74.38.227]) by lancelot.ideasonboard.com (Postfix) with ESMTPS id 8D94F60555 for ; Wed, 5 Aug 2020 12:49:12 +0200 (CEST) X-Halon-ID: 4bd20296-d709-11ea-a39b-005056917f90 Authorized-sender: niklas@soderlund.pp.se Received: from bismarck.berto.se (p54ac52a8.dip0.t-ipconnect.de [84.172.82.168]) by bin-vsp-out-02.atm.binero.net (Halon) with ESMTPA id 4bd20296-d709-11ea-a39b-005056917f90; Wed, 05 Aug 2020 12:49:11 +0200 (CEST) From: =?utf-8?q?Niklas_S=C3=B6derlund?= To: libcamera-devel@lists.libcamera.org Date: Wed, 5 Aug 2020 12:48:53 +0200 Message-Id: <20200805104900.2172763-3-niklas.soderlund@ragnatech.se> X-Mailer: git-send-email 2.28.0 In-Reply-To: <20200805104900.2172763-1-niklas.soderlund@ragnatech.se> References: <20200805104900.2172763-1-niklas.soderlund@ragnatech.se> MIME-Version: 1.0 Subject: [libcamera-devel] [PATCH v8 2/9] libcamera: sysfs: Add helper to lookup device firmware node path X-BeenThere: libcamera-devel@lists.libcamera.org X-Mailman-Version: 2.1.29 Precedence: list List-Id: List-Unsubscribe: , List-Archive: List-Post: List-Help: List-Subscribe: , Errors-To: libcamera-devel-bounces@lists.libcamera.org Sender: "libcamera-devel" A system's firmware description is recorded differently in sysfs depending if the system uses DT or ACPI. Add a helper to abstract this, allowing users not to care which of the two are used. For DT-based systems, the path is the full name of the DT node that represents the device. For ACPI-based systems, the path is the absolute namespace path to the ACPI object that represents the device. In both cases, the path is guaranteed to be unique and persistent as long as the system firmware is not modified.
